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
94 7211 05
7614 176130
7614 176130
8129052 555318 7733
All about undefined
Interested in learning more?
7614 176130
8129052 555318 7733
See more
782503198 467778925
294 495887174 97
See more
77 62720
80453604 89 6415455 16588819102
See more